MOG誘発マウス実験的自己免疫性脳脊髄炎モデルの神経症状スコアの上昇に対する、シクロヘキサン誘導体(I)又はその薬理学的に許容される塩の作用を評価した。マウス実験的自己免疫性脳脊髄炎モデルは、Journal of Neuroscience Research、2006年、84巻、p.1225−1234に記載の方法を一部改変して作製した。
MOG誘発マウス実験的自己免疫性脳脊髄炎モデルの神経症状スコアの上昇に対する、シクロヘキサン誘導体(I)又はその薬理学的に許容される塩の作用を評価した。
PLP誘発マウス実験的自己免疫性脳脊髄炎モデルの神経症状スコアの上昇に対する、シクロヘキサン誘導体(I)又はその薬理学的に許容される塩の作用を評価した。マウス実験的自己免疫性脳脊髄炎モデルは、International Immunology、1997年、第9巻、p.1243−1251に記載の方法を一部改変して作製した。
トロンビン活性に対する、シクロヘキサン誘導体(I)又はその薬理学的に許容される塩の作用を、蛍光共鳴エネルギー移動(FRET)を利用したAnaspec社のSensoLyte(登録商標) 520トロンビン活性アッセイキットを用いて評価した。
トロンビン活性阻害率(%)=(1−((トロンビン添加かつ被験化合物添加時の蛍光値)−(トロンビン非添加時かつ被験化合物非添加の蛍光値))/((トロンビン添加かつ被験化合物非添加時の蛍光値)−(トロンビン非添加時かつ被験化合物非添加の蛍光値)))×100 ・・・式1
Claims (6)
- 一般式(I)
[式中、Aは、一般式(IIa)で表される置換基であり、
R1及びR2は、それぞれ独立して、トリフルオロメチル基、メチル基又はメトキシ基であり、
R3は、水素原子であり、R4は、ヒドロキシメチル基又はヒドロキシル基であり、
R5及びR6は、それぞれ独立して、水素原子、フッ素原子、トリフルオロメチル基、カルボキシル基、メトキシ基、ヒドロキシル基又はアセチルオキシ基であり、
R7及びR8は、それぞれ独立して、水素原子又はフッ素原子であり、
Zは、窒素原子又はメチン基である。]
で示されるシクロヘキサン誘導体又はその薬理学的に許容される塩を有効成分として含有する、多発性硬化症の治療剤又は予防剤。 - R 7 及びR 8 は、それぞれ独立して水素原子である、請求項1記載の多発性硬化症の治療剤又は予防剤。
- R 1 及びR 2 は、それぞれ独立して、メチル基又はメトキシ基である請求項1又は2記載の多発性硬化症の治療剤又は予防剤。
- R 5 及びR 6 は、それぞれ独立して、水素原子、メトキシ基又はヒドロキシル基である請求項1〜3のいずれか一項記載の多発性硬化症の治療剤又は予防剤。
- Zは、メチン基である請求項1〜4のいずれか一項記載の多発性硬化症の治療剤又は予防剤。
- 一般式(I)が下記化学式である請求項1〜5のいずれか一項記載の多発性硬化症の治療剤又は予防剤。
